About Michael Kylis
Three-time Emmy Award winning researcher for several exemplary broadcasts and national magazines, including 60 MINUTES, CBS News, PBS NewsHour, Channel One News & American Demographics. Excellent Internet research and analytical skills, strong attention to detail and quality reading comprehension. Significant independent research and reporting experience.

Researcher / Associate Producer
• Researched and checked facts for more than 200 stories, using Lexis-Nexis, the Internet, online databases, government documents and public records, and phone interviews.• Acted as field producer on numerous stories; directed crews and subjects during shooting.• Prepared interview questions with producers and correspondents, conducted interviews, and investigated and updated stories until airing.• Edited and prepared pitch reels; acquired, created and maintained field and archive tapes; procured stock footage and worked with editors during the editing process.• Stories covered include hard-hitting investigative reports, interviews, feature segments and profiles of people in the news. Two-time Emmy winner for Caitlin’s Story - Cochlear Implants and Bob Dole of Kansas.
